Which of the following best describes interval C on the graph shown?

A coordinate plane is shown. The line increases from x equals 0 to 2, then is horizontal from 2 to 4, decreases from 4 to 5, and then increases from 5 to 8.

Linear constant
Linear decreasing
Linear increasing
Nonlinear increasing

'linear decreasing' best describes interval C on the graph shown.

Explanation:

Note: The missing graph is attached below.

From the attached graph, it is easy to figure out that the interval C on the graph shown is showing a straight line. So the graph of the function would be linear.

Also on the interval C, the value of y is decreasing as the value of x increase. So, the slope of the straight line would be negative.

So the interval C indicates that the function is decreasing there.

Therefore, 'linear decreasing' best describes interval C on the graph shown.
